About Tala

Tala is a global technology company building the world’s most accessible financial services. With more than $350 million raised from visionary investors, we are serving millions of customers around the world who have been overlooked by traditional financial institutions – and our plan is to serve millions more, and have been named by the Fortune Impact 20 list, CNBC’s Disruptor 50, and Forbes’ Fintech 50 list for four years running. We are expanding across product offerings, countries and crypto and are looking for people who have an entrepreneurial spirit and are passionate about the mission.

By creating a unique platform that enables lending and other financial services around the globe, people in emerging markets are able to start and expand small businesses, manage day-to-day needs, and pursue their financial goals with confidence. Currently, more than 6 million people across Kenya, the Philippines, Mexico, and India have used Tala products. Due to our global team, we have a remote-first approach, and also have offices in Santa Monica, CA (HQ); Nairobi, Kenya; Mexico City, Mexico; Manila, the Philippines; and Bangalore, India.

As a Product Designer (UX/UI), you’ll be an important contributor on high-performing teams, helping to solve challenging user experience problems and deliver time-sensitive outcomes. You’ll provide critical support to Lead Product Designers, and your work will directly impact our broad users. Our growing Product Design Team is looking for creative and innovative Product Designers (UX/UI) with a track record of designing human-centered native mobile app experiences. We’re looking for authentic collaborators, critical thinkers and detail-oriented designers who can work alongside squads of designers, product owners and developers to help thoughtfully solve complex problems and craft delightful, easy-to-use products.

From discovery to delivery, you’ll serve as an ambassador of our human-centered approach to solving problems through design; and an important voice for users and business needs. You’ll translate findings and insights into thoughtful, balanced solutions and design artifacts that will maintain the integrity of vision/strategy and clearly communicate purpose and intent to enable and empower product and technology teams to also do their best work.

-Create customer-centric experiences and user friendly designs, working with other Product Designers, product and development teams to create and ship on a regular basis.
-Deliver best in class product design: native mobile app for end consumers and web tools for internal users.
-Advocate for best practices for usability, interaction and accessibility.
-Produce design assets that include user flows, wireframes, low / high-fidelity comps, design prototypes, and design specifications.Understand qualitative and quantitative research data, business goals and requirements, and translate them into functional designs.
-Rapidly prototype using Figma, Protopie, Framer or other tools.
-Create and support the development of our design system.
-Participate in and facilitate usability testing through prototyping and research efforts to ensure that all projects are driven by user needs and business outcomes.
-3+ years of professional UX/UI design experience in a fast-paced tech environment with emphasis on interaction design.
-Bachelor’s degree in a related field, or equivalent practical experienceA well-rounded portfolio that shows your work, aesthetics, design thinking processes and deliverables.
-Experience with usability research, gathering requirements and rapidly translating information and insights into design experiments, solutions and artifacts (diagrams, flows, information architecture, wireframes, prototypes, usability tests, visual design, etc.)
-Fluency in Figma (bonus: other UX/UI, motion design tools)
-Experience collaborating with designers, product owners/managers and developers
-A bias towards problem solving and action and ability to adapt, listen, dialog, learn and improve with an open mind (e.g., receiving/sharing feedback, communicating design decisions, etc.)
-Ability to synthesize usability feedback and key metrics.
-Ability to design within constraints and understand tradeoffs (e.g., design systems, legacy tech, UI frameworks)
-Good understanding of best design practices, both native mobile app and responsive web 
-Strong communication skills
